Abstract:
We present a measurement of the time-dependent CP-violating asymmetry in Bs0→J/ψ decays, using data collected with the LHCb detector at the LHC. The decay time distribution of Bs0→J/ψ is characterized by the decay widths Γ H and Γ L of the heavy and light mass eigenstates, respectively, of the Bs0-B̄s0 system and by a CP-violating phase s. In a sample of about 8500 Bs0→J/ψevents isolated from 0.37fb -1 of pp collisions at √s=7TeV, we measure s=0.15±0.18(stat)±0.06(syst)rad. We also find an average Bs0 decay width Γ s (Γ L+Γ H)/2=0.657±0.009(stat)±0.008(syst)ps -1 and a decay width difference ΔΓ s Γ L- Γ H=0.123±0.029(stat)±0.011(syst)ps -1. Our measurement is insensitive to the transformation ( s, ΔΓ s) (π- s,-ΔΓ s). © 2012 CERN. Published by the American Physical Society under the terms of the Creative Commons Attribution 3.0 License. Abstract:
A search is performed for the lepton number violating decay B +→h -μ +μ +, where h - represents a K - or a π -, using an integrated luminosity of 36pb -1 of data collected with the LHCb detector. The decay is forbidden in the standard model but allowed in models with a Majorana neutrino. No signal is observed in either channel and limits of B(B +→K -μ +μ +)<5. 4×10 -8 and B(B +→π -μ +μ +)<5.8×10 -8 are set at the 95% confidence level. These improve the previous best limits by factors of 40 and 30, respectively. © 2012 CERN, for the LHCb Collaboration. Abstract:
Measurements of b-hadron masses are performed with the exclusive decay modes B +→J/ψK +, B 0→J/ψK +, B0→J/ψKS0, Bs0→J/ψφ and Λb0→J/ψΛ using an integrated luminosity of 35pb -1 collected in pp collisions at a centre-of-mass energy of 7 TeV by the LHCb experiment. The momentum scale is calibrated with J/ψ→μ +μ - decays and verified to be known to a relative precision of 2 ×10 -4 using other two-body decays. Abstract:
Measurements of b hadron production ratios in proton-proton collisions at a center-of-mass energy of 7 TeV with an integrated luminosity of 3pb -1 are presented. We study the ratios of strange B meson to light B meson production f s/(f u+f d) and Λb0 baryon to light B meson production f Λb/(f u+f d) as a function of the charmed hadron-muon pair transverse momentum p T and the b hadron pseudorapidity η, for p T between 0 and 14 GeV and η between 2 and 5. We find that f s/(f u+f d) is consistent with being independent of p T and η, and we determine f s/(f u+f d)=0.134±0.004-0.010+0.011, where the first error is statistical and the second systematic. The corresponding ratio f Λb/(f u+f d) is found to be dependent upon the transverse momentum of the charmed hadron-muon pair, f Λb/(f u+f d)=(0.404±0. 017(stat)±0.027(syst)±0.105(Br))×[1-(0.031±0. 004(stat)±0.003(syst))×p T(GeV)], where Br reflects an absolute scale uncertainty due to the poorly known branching fraction B(Λc+→pK -π +). We extract the ratio of strange B meson to light neutral B meson production f s/f d by averaging the result reported here with two previous measurements derived from the relative abundances of B̄s0→Ds+π - to B ̄0→D +K - and B ̄0→ D +π -.
